Cleo the Dog needs a home

Hi my name is Cleo and I am a very loving little gal that can't wait to find a family to call my own! I am around 2 years old and weigh about 24 pounds. My foster mom wanted to name me Egypt because I remind her of the Egyptian dog statues, but instead decided to name me Cleopatra aka Cleo! I like my new name, as I too think I'm a queen. I am extremely people friendly and love to be held and give kisses. Foster mom picks me up like a baby and I wash her face with kisses when she lets me! I've never understood why she goes and washes her face again after I do it but she does it every time. Humans are weird... Foster mom is trying to teach me not to jump out of excitement when I meet new people but it is still a work in progress. I am dog selective and tend to prefer larger dogs to smaller dogs. With a slow introduction, I do well with pretty much all male dogs my size or bigger, and most large females. My best friend, that already got adopted, name was Brownie! We ran around my foster mom's backyard like there was no tomorrow! I get new friends a lot at this home but keep hoping my forever will come along!

I love children of all sizes, but I would prefer to go to a home with older children (pre-teen - teenagers) or to a kid-free home because of my high energy. I am not good with cats. I am crate trained and potty trained and I love to snuggle on the couch! If given a little time, I could be left in the house without a crate. I am an escape artist and got out of the fence at one of my foster mom's friend's house. Luckily, I am not a darter but just to be safe I should not be left unattended in the back yard unless it is very secure! Speaking of backyards... I would love to go to a home with a big back yard to play in. Currently I have a large back yard and am trained to use a doggy door. I have leash aggression that has improved while I've been with my foster mom, but it still has a long way to go. For the time being I would prefer to get my exercise in the backyard with my family or on walks where there are not a lot of other dogs. I love to walk but I get way too excited when I see a strange dog and I do not seem nice when that happens. I would benefit greatly from an owner that is dog savvy and willing to spend extra time with me on socialization/training related to my leash aggression.

I am up to date on vaccines, microchipped, spayed, heartworm negative, and on monthly flea/tick and heartworm prevention. My adoption fee is $225.
